    Our annual Model Railway Exhibition will be taking place as usual in the Engine House this weekend

    We will be open from 10:00 until 17:00 each day, and steam passenger trains will be operating regularly between 11:00 and 16:30 on both days. Light refreshments are available as usual in our shop/café.

    Admire the models set amongst the real thing in our Engine House and you can travel on a full size steam train. There is also the opportunity to drive a full size steam locomotive, now in their third century of operation at Middleton. We will also be operating 'Driver for a fiver' on one of our locomotives - when did you last do that at a Model Railway Exhibition?

    Locomotives in use on the line will include Manning Wardle “Sir Berkley” and NER H Class 1310. Both locomotives will haul passenger trains and operate on the ‘Driver for a Fiver’ services.

    We are expecting up to fourteen layouts in a variety of scales: O, OO and N. Layouts will include Leem Vista (Hornby live steam), Guy's cuttings (N 1950s/60s steam and diesel), Leeds Weeklyn Hill shed (an imaginary Leeds shed in the 1950s/1960s), Levisham (N gauge in the preservation era, Sabden Glen (OO Scotland) and Wentholm (OO fictional Yorkshire light railway).

    Reminding us that model railways are fun too we have vintage Tri-ang OO and Big Big, Lego Duplo and Tomy Thomas - all upstairs in our 'play room'.
    Traders will include DC kits/Realtrack Models, Keith's Model Railway, Leeds Transport Historical Society and second hand tables.
